add tests for complex marker rendering functionality

This commit is contained in:
Dane Springmeyer 2012-07-31 16:04:42 -07:00
parent 6c984b4f13
commit 4d2eb73e3b
2 changed files with 66 additions and 0 deletions

View file

@ -0,0 +1,66 @@
<Map srs="+init=epsg:4326" background-color="rgba(255,255,255,.5)">
<Style name="ellipse">
<Rule>
<MarkersSymbolizer
width="240"
height="240"
fill="steelblue"
fill-opacity=".7"
stroke="yellow"
stroke-width="16"
stroke-opacity=".3"
/>
<MarkersSymbolizer
width="100"
opacity=".5"
fill="darkorange"
comp-op="multiply"
transform="skewX(50)"
allow-overlap="true"
/>
<MarkersSymbolizer
width="100"
opacity=".5"
fill="darkred"
comp-op="color-burn"
transform="skewX(-50)"
allow-overlap="true"
/>
</Rule>
</Style>
<Layer name="layer" srs="+init=epsg:4326">
<StyleName>ellipse</StyleName>
<Datasource>
<Parameter name="type">csv</Parameter>
<Parameter name="inline">
x,y
2.5,2.5
</Parameter>
</Datasource>
</Layer>
<!-- points to frame data view -->
<Style name="frame">
<Rule>
<PointSymbolizer />
</Rule>
</Style>
<Layer name="frame" srs="+init=epsg:4326">
<StyleName>frame</StyleName>
<Datasource>
<Parameter name="type">csv</Parameter>
<Parameter name="inline">
x,y
0,0
5,0
0,5
5,5
</Parameter>
</Datasource>
</Layer>
</Map>

Binary file not shown.

After

Width:  |  Height:  |  Size: 15 KiB